Win AA HS hulls
Win 209 primer
18 grains 700x
1oz hard shot - 7.5 or 8
DRXL-1 or CB1100-12 or WAA12SL wad
Approximately 9300 psi to 10100 psi (depending on Wad selection) at 1250 fps.
Great 16 and short yardage load and burns clean.
For a Mec, bushing 29 or 30 MAY get you the drop you need. However, always measure your powder drops and NEVER rely on the suggested bushing sizing. Bushing sizing is a suggestion based on their calculations and will vary.Last edited by Jet Setter; 06-08-2020, 8:57 PM.*********************

Just looked at your photo. You are using Winchester AA CF hulls (older hulls) and are NOT the same as the newer HS hulls. CF hulls are a little longer. Unless you move to a longer wad or a more bulky powder, you may/will have stack height issues*********************
